How does Colorado law support insurance coverage for ABA therapy?

Colorado law mandates that insurance companies provide coverage for ABA therapy when it is medically necessary for treating autism spectrum disorder. Is ABA therapy typically covered by Medicaid or Medicare in Colorado?

In Colorado, Medicaid generally covers ABA therapy for eligible children diagnosed with autism, making it a crucial resource for many families. However, Medicare typically does not cover ABA therapy, as it primarily serves older adults. What documentation is needed to submit an insurance claim for ABA therapy in Colorado?

To submit an insurance claim for ABA therapy in Colorado, you'll typically need a formal diagnosis from a licensed professional, a treatment plan approved by a Board Certified Behavior Analyst (BCBA), and regular progress reports.
